mysqladmin -h hostname flush-privileges use mysql; update user set password =password('yourpass') where user='root' 出现无法连接数据库的话,命令行用root用户登陆,敲下面命令:SET PASSWORD FOR sns@'localhost'=OLD_PASSWORD
连接mysql时1045出错,本质就是密码出错所造成的问题.解决办法如下:重新设置root用户密码 第一种方法:打开“开始”“程序”“MySQL“”MySQL 5.0“”MySQL Server Instance Config Wizard”,一直点击下一步
方法/步骤 MySQL服务器正在运行,停止它. 如果是作为Windows服务运行的服务器,进入计算机管理--->服务和应用程序------>服务 如果服务器不是作为服务而运行的,可能需要使用任务管理器来强制停止它. 请点击输入图片描述 请点击输
呵呵.这个很简单权限问题你登陆的时候把密码留空就行了用户:root密码:(留空不添)
这个不是navicat for mysql软件的问题,是你数据库用户权限配置的问题.
navicat如何连接mysql:1、首先电脑上必须安装了mysql的数据库.(如果不清楚是否已经安装成功mysql,可以在开始菜单输入“mysql”,进行搜索)2、打开navicat for mysql (这里也可以使用上面的方法,在开始菜单搜索框中输入'navicat'
1.首先打开命令行:开始->运行->cmd.2.先进入电脑安装的mysql的bin目录下,因为我用的是phpstudy,mysql安装在D盘,如果你的是C盘 就不用执行第一个命令 D: cd D:\phpStudy\MySQL\bin mysql -u root mysql mysql> UPDATE user SET Password=PASSWORD('newpassword') where USER='root'; mysql> FLUSH PRIVILEGES; mysql> quit执行完上面的命令 再试试还有这个错误么!
用户名不能改 只能用root
这是你本地的ip地址,你的这个ip地址被设置 不允许被访问数据库
首先你需要检查你是否开启了mysql,其次在检查用户名或密码是否正确